主题中讨论的其他器件: BQSTUDIO、 BQMTESTER、 BQ34Z100
您好!
我 正在编写外部软件、以便使用 Microchip MCP2221模块对 BQ78350-R1进行编程。 我对 bqStudio 生成的 srec 文件有疑问。
1.我必须对文件中的所有行进行编程、还是只对 具有数据闪存地址的行进行编程?
第一行数据闪存地址是
S328000040008406AE1D96193C6FFEFDFDFF02000800000000000000000000000000000000400000030700B713D3
最后一行是:
S31D000047A8FF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FFF0B
如果我必须对所有行进行编程、我不知道如何执行24个行、但解决了问题?
2.我必须以小端字节序提供数据、因此必须将第一行的地址4000更改为0040。 问题是、我是否还必须更改其他值对?
例如:
S328000040008406AE1D
0040.
0684
1DAE
3.在 bqStudio 中、有复选框 Execute FW after program (程序后执行固件)。 我无法找到执行 FW 所发送的命令的信息。 您能为我提供一个示例吗?
非常感谢您的参与